Output 34dbde47383ceea30f7170b97828e4986e66c7603a153d50fd5e9ada9c86a21e:19

value
8988459
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c33356cd36cac9fefacdb38192bfeb9182fc282 OP_EQUAL
address
MLgUBL26nGE1UGKRk8QTb9EP6zFBsgmXZJ
transaction
34dbde47383ceea30f7170b97828e4986e66c7603a153d50fd5e9ada9c86a21e
spent
true